在CentOS系统上监控Informix数据库的运行状态,可以采用以下几种方法和工具:
onstat
命令onstat
是Informix提供的内置命令行工具,用于显示数据库的统计信息和性能指标。通过定期运行onstat
命令,可以监控数据库的负载情况、连接数、事务处理速度等关键指标。
onstat -c
onstat -k
onstat -n
dbaccess
命令dbaccess
命令可以用来访问数据库的统计信息,包括表的空间使用情况、索引的使用情况等。
dbaccess -d database_name -s statistics
smon
和mon
命令smon
是Informix的事务监控器,mon
是监控器。它们可以帮助监控数据库的事务处理情况和系统资源使用情况。
smonstat
monstat
虽然搜索结果中没有直接提到针对Informix的第三方监控工具,但是可以参考CentOS系统监控的一般方法,例如使用Prometheus和Grafana搭建监控平台。通过这些平台,可以设置警报和可视化监控数据,以便更好地了解数据库的性能和健康状况。
Informix的日志文件通常位于/var/log/informix
目录下,可以通过分析这些日志文件来监控数据库的运行状态和排查问题。
tail -f /var/log/informix/log.lst
可以使用Linux系统自带的性能监控工具,如top
、vmstat
、iostat
等,来监控系统整体的性能,从而间接监控Informix数据库的运行状况。
请注意,具体的监控方法和工具可能会根据Informix版本和系统配置有所不同。建议参考Informix的官方文档或联系Informix的技术支持获取更详细的指导。